About the Role
Social Worker is a professional social worker assigned to the TVHS Home Based Primary Care (HBPC) Program. The Social Worker (HBPC) eliminates barriers to care through assisting Veterans and their families with a variety of needs related to resolving psychosocial, emotional, and economic barriers to health and well-being.

- →Actively participate as a member of the interdisciplinary treatment team and actively collaborate with veterans, their families and caregivers as well as interdisciplinary treatment team members in the development and implementation of treatment goals and interventions.
- →Independently complete thorough psychosocial assessments to determine the psychosocial functioning and needs of veterans, their families and caregivers.
- →The incumbent must be able to utilize this assessment in treatment planning with the goal of attaining the highest level of independence and benefit that is possible and practical.
- →Possess a working knowledge of medical and mental health diagnoses, disabilities, and treatment procedures, including acute, chronic and traumatic illnesses, common medications and their effects/side effects, and medical terminology.
- →Facilitate action for community placements through collaboration with veterans, their families and caregivers as well as interdisciplinary treatment team members to ensure that appropriate community placements are completed in a timely manner.
- →Ability to provide education and assistance with advance care directives in both individual and group settings.
- →Possess the knowledge, skills, and abilities needed to refer veterans to VA programs.
- →This includes but not limited to the following programs: Homemaker I Home Health Aide, Veterans Directed, Medical Foster Home, Community Residential Care, Community Nursing Home.
- →The incumbent must possess a high level of ability in the use of assessments, forms, and processes needed to facilitate placement.
- →Ability to provide telehealth services.
- →Knowledge of Veteran's benefits and services, community resources, and process for making appropriate referrals to community and other governmental programs or agencies.
- →Serve as a liaison between veterans, their families and caregivers and VA and community resources in order to ensure thorough delivery of social work services.
- →Knowledge, skills and ability to independently implement interventions across individual, family, group, and educational modalities.
